CSci 420/520: Software Development with Formal Methods

News | Information | Resources | Homework | Project

News

Information

Resources

PVS

Alloy Analyzer

Bibliography (Contains papers we will read, among others. See the schedule for more information.)

Homework

Note: Some of these homework assignments may look strange under standards-incompliant web browsers like IE. If they do, try Firefox.

Feel free to work ahead, but keep in mind that future assignments may be altered (likely) or even canceled (unlikely).

  1. Discrete Math
  2. Proofs of Programs
  3. Proving in PVS I
  4. Proving in PVS II
  5. Modeling in PVS
  6. Alloy Orientation
  7. Modeling and Checking in Alloy I
  8. Modeling and Checking in Alloy II
  9. Java Pathfinder
  10. ESC/Java 2
  11. Cleanroom Specifications

Project

  1. Proposal
  2. Status Report
  3. Final Report
  4. Presentation

Back Back to David Coppit's Homepage.

Last changed May 21 2008 15:35:59. David Coppit, coppit@cs.wm.edu

There have been 1231993 hits since Thu Jun 9 14:49:55 2005

Valid CSS!
Valid HTML 4.01!